August 3, 2020 - I dropped by my local yesterday afternoon and while I was there, I was offered a glass of something that was brought by another client. It turns out, a very generous one. The Jura is a very unique region and I have to admit that I rarely drink the wines but they are always something different and I love and respect that. This wine was a dark golden color that made me think this was a “Vin Jaune” which is the most famous wine of the region. It certainly smelled like it! We’re talking candied roasted nuts (you know the kind that you smell near mall food courts) with apricot, orange marmalade and exotic spices. Obviously made in a super oxidative style. Yet, this was labeled as Cote de Jura so technically I believe this is a “Vin Typés“ which is similar to “Vin Jaune” just not aged as much. On the palate, this was liquid dried apricots and finished dry and long with super acidity. I was nearly begging for cheese at this point! Fun to try something like this with so much age on it. Makes me wonder if these could last for decades if stored properly.

6/18/2008 (link)(Domaine MACLE Cotes de Jura) Macle is considered the top guy when it comes to Vin Jaune and Chateau Chalon. I have note tasted those but I am dying too as his Cotes de Jura was out of this world. Easily the most elegant Jura wine I have ever had. Typical nose of maderized notes of butter, squash blossoms, peanuts, popcorn, salt, and some slightly very nutty fruit. The palate is extremely elegant with amazing levels of concentration. I have had Batard-Montrachet from great producers that has not been this concentrated. Flavors of citrus, fig, grilled nuts and some spice. Long and perfectly delineated finish that is almost endless. Just an amazing wine. This is mostly Chardonnay and maybe the greatest Jura white I have ever had. 8.78 billion points.
